About 2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ide
2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ide (PubChem CID 78812153) has the molecular formula C14H19N5OS
and a molecular weight of 305.41 g/mol. Its IUPAC name is 2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ide.

What is the SMILES notation for 2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ide?
The canonical SMILES for 2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ide is CCn1c(SC(C)C(=O)N(C)C)nnc1-c1ccncc1.
What is the InChIKey of 2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ide?
The InChIKey is SYWIMKUKLFFIGJ-UHFFFAOYSA-N. The full InChI is InChI=1S/C14H19N5OS/c1-5-19-12(11-6-8-15-9-7-11)16-17-14(19)21-10(2)13(20)18(3)4/h6-10H,5H2,1-4H3.
What are the key properties of 2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ide?
2-[(4-ethyl-5-pyridin-4-yl-1,2,4-triazol-3-yl)sulfanyl]-N,N-dimethylpropanamide has a molecular weight of 305.41 g/mol, XLogP of 1.93, 5 rotatable bonds, 0 hydrogen bond donors, and 6 hydrogen bond acceptors.
